Understanding the International Driving License: Insights from Transportstyrelsen
An international driving license is an essential document for anybody who wishes to drive outside their home country. Governed by the arrangements of the 1968 Vienna Convention on Road Traffic, this license serves as a translation of your national driver's license, making it much easier for authorities to recognize your driving qualifications. In this article, we will check out the process of getting an international driving license in Sweden, particularly through Transportstyrelsen, the Swedish Transport Agency.
What is an International Driving License?
An International Driving License (IDL), likewise known as an International Driving Permit (IDP), KöPa KöRkort is a document that allows drivers to operate a car in foreign nations. While it does not change your national motorist's license, it is crucial for those who take a trip abroad and need to lease or drive a car. The IDP includes:

Transportstyrelsen, the responsible authority for car and chauffeur regulations in Sweden, gears up residents with the tools required to acquire an IDL. Here's how the procedure works:
Steps to Obtain an IDL from Transportstyrelsen
Examine the Requirements: Before applying, guarantee you meet the eligibility requirements for an IDL. You must have a valid Swedish chauffeur's license.

Collect Required Documents: Prepare the following documents:
A legitimate Swedish driver's licenseA current passport-sized photoFinished application form (offered on Transportstyrelsen's website)Payment for the application cost
Send Your Application: Applications can usually be submitted online through the Transportstyrelsen's website or in-person at a service center.

Await Processing: Once submitted, the application can take a few weeks to procedure. Throughout high-demand periods, this period may differ.

Get Your IDL: Upon approval, you will get your international driving license by mail.
Costs and Processing Times
The application charge for an international driving license differs and can usually be paid by means of credit card or direct bank transfer. The typical processing time is in between 2 to 4 weeks, although it's recommended to apply well in advance of taking a trip.
Credibility of the International Driving License
The IDL issued by Transportstyrelsen stands for one year from the date of concern. Remember, it is important to bring both your IDP and national driver's license while driving abroad, as both files are lawfully needed.
